From the Designer: “Your Brain on Poker is an interactive visualisation that throws light on the neural activity of online poker players,demonstrating how specific areas of the brain are affected by the game.
Commissioned by PartyPoker, the research and accompanying visualisation monitored neural electrical activity and neatly show how different parts of the brain are stimulated by events that take place during a game of poker.
Using an EEG (Electroencephalography) headset, provided and monitored by research agency SimpleUsability, players of varying skill levels were tasked with competing in multiple online poker games while their brain activity was analysed using state-of-the-art software.
Game events analysed included the Deal, Flop, Turn and River, as well as player betting actions such as the ‘Raise’, ‘Call’, ‘Check’ or going ‘All-in.’”
